Super bantamweight contender Jonathan "Polvo" Oquendo will not see action this Friday, May 6, in the second edition of the series “A Puño Limpio,” to be held in the Pedrin Zorrilla Coliseum in Hato Rey, Puerto Rico and promoted by Best Boxing Promotions (PRBBP). The broadcast will go live and exclusively through WAPA America and WAPA 2.

Oquendo (20-2 and 13 knockouts), was going to defend his NABO belt of the World Boxing Organization (WBO) at 122 pounds against Thomas "KO" Snow (14-1 and nine KOs), but suffered an ankle injury which prevents him from seeing action in the lineup.

McWilliams Arroyo (7-1 and six knockouts) and Camilo Perez (2-0, and two knockouts) will be the new main event of the program.

The show ill televise live from 9:00 pm to 11:00 pm through WAPA 2 for Puerto Rico and WAPA America in the United States.

 “A Puño Limpio” will continue on Friday, June 3 at the coliseum Antonio R. Barceló in Toa Baja, and more show are set for July 1, Aug. 5, Sept. 2, Oct. 7, on November 4 and December 2 in locations to be announced soon.
